Engineering a system, and a well working compiler (probably Apple can use existing gnu complier tech without having to do much work) might as well be simpler and cheaper on these systems.

 

Apple moved on from GCC about a decade ago, putting significant time and energy into the LLVM community and building the foundations of the clang compiler. They've been using it to target arm64 for many years now, and the code-generation quality is pretty remarkable. LLVM itself is solid foundation for modern compiler research with lots of fascinating work going on in JITs and GPU targets as well as conventional batch compilation. LLVM is also at the heart of their Rosetta binary translation technology.

I worked for Digital Semiconductor (Alpha), AMD and various computer manufacturers. There are a lot of business decisions that surround choice of processor and vendor, most of which have nothing to do with the "best technology."

 

The number of customers for commodity microprocessors is small (Apple, HP, Sony, etc.) and few suppliers (Intel, AMD, Qualcomm, etc.) Yep, customers include video game console companies, too. The playing field is not level. There are few genuine opportunities to win a closed platform like Macintosh or a video game console. When the opportunity arises, the knives come out and deals are cut. In the past, the x86 market has seen its share of anti-competitive behavior by large suppliers with deep pockets and best technology does't always win.

 

Apple has been actively building IC design staff and they've done quite well. That's a lot of non-recurring engineering cost (salaries, etc.) to be spread across units. More units, more spread. Move Mac to ARM, more units and better amortization of design costs.

 

Apple is a bit of a "customer from Hell." You won't hear Intel AMD, or nVidia say it. (I'm retired now.) :-) Apple are perceived as a flagship, trophy customer even though their volume is smaller than other x86-based vendors. For x86, Apple can only play Intel vs. AMD. So, where do you get price leverage? Ta-da, that IC design staff doing Apple silicon. Now, you can play yourself against Intel and AMD, knowing that you have already ported to ARM.

 

Lord knows there are other factors and instruction set, thread count, etc. aren't the show-stopper issues. Of course, we'll have to see how this affects music applications and our work platforms.

All you get is theInstruction Set Architecture
I would say that the instruction set architecture IS exactly what makes it ARM. That's what you get from ARM (Softbank) when you pay for your licen[c,s]e. Yes Apple are designing the silicon (as they have for their phones and tablets for some time now), but it's ARM instructions being executed.

 

Now of course the nice thing about ARM (in contrast to x86, PowerPC and 68000) is that you can licen[c,s]e the instruction set and roll your own silicon. That gives Apple all sorts of opportunities. But to call out "Mac on ARM" as "wrong" is an attempt to split a hair that doesn't really exist.

Reminds me of the original Mac and later the Amiga computers. The original Mac to reduce size of the OS put a lot of the functions into big ROM chips which was both a good and terrible idea. That is why the Mac wasn't cloned in the beginning and later clones were buying the ROMs form used Macs. The nightmare of the ROM was if their was bugs or 3rd drivers or apps needed to make changes you had to write init files. Even Apple used inits to fix ROM bugs. I was working for Mac software companies doing QA and support and inits were becoming a problem because so many for needed they were fighting with each other. Customers hated it but we give them the key sequence to bootup, but not load the inits and of course everything would work so no HW issues. Then we'd have the customer move all the other inits and only boot with our init and 99% of the time no problems, so tell the customer wasn't us, you have to figure out what init was causing the problem and that was time consuming. So everyone was glad when Mac's go faster and the ROMs went away.

 

Then the Amiga came along and started doing in away what that video is talking about and special chips for audio, video, and other functions. The CPU of the Amiga was more like a traffic controller taking requests and passing them to the appropriate chip or if one of it functions do it. The Amiga was great computer for its time.

 

Now based on that video Apple is trying to do the same as the Amiga but instead of support chips silicon is so dense now they can put it into the main CPU. Sound good, but that will probably bring back the world of init's to fix bugs or make changes for 3rd party software. That's the disadvantage of putting stuff into hardware instead of software, companies aren't going to be replacing CPUs or other chips when there are problems.

 

So what's the old saying... what;s old become new again.
